President Joe Scarborough?
Mike Allen and Jim VanDehei float some not-top-of-mind choices for the GOP presidential nomination in 2010. Among the list is MSNBC morning personality Joe Scarborough.
I would be quite surprised if Scarborough were to quit his morning talk gig (despite some political differences with MSNBC, I enjoy Morning Joe quite a bit) to take up a longshot campaign for the White House. But Joe must looooove having his name floated out there.
Maybe now I need to go buy his book and read it over the weekend to prepare for the Scarborough administration.
